WebAll cryogens can condense sufficient moisture from the air subsequently freezing and blocking the opening of storage vessels. This can lead to an explosion ... Storage 1. Store cryogens in well-ventilated areas to prevent oxygen deficiency. 2. Avoid contact of moisture with storage containers to prevent ice plugs in relief devices.
WebFilling an NMR Magnet. There are two sets of cryogens required to operate our AC-250 NMR, liquid nitrogen (LN 2) and liquid helium (LHe). These are both used to keep the superconducting coils that power the magnet cooled below its critical superconducting temperature (Tc).
